Comprehending the Goethe Language Test
The Goethe Language Test, formally recognized by the Goethe-Institut, is tailored for people seeking to validate their German language proficiency. It accommodates a diverse audience, from students to specialists and immigrants. The test is available at various levels, from A1 (newbie) to C2 (competent), in accordance with the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R).
Test Levels Overview
| CEFR Level | Description | Test Format |
|---|---|---|
| A1 | Newbie | Listening, Reading, Writing, Speaking |
| A2 | Primary | Listening, Reading, Writing, Speaking |
| B1 | Intermediate | Listening, Reading, Writing, Speaking |
| B2 | Upper Intermediate | Listening, Reading, Writing, Speaking |
| C1 | Advanced | Listening, Reading, Writing, Speaking |
| C2 | Proficient | Listening, Reading, Writing, Speaking |

Getting ready for the Online Goethe Language Test
Preparation is essential to success in the Goethe Language Test. Here are some reliable strategies to boost preparedness:
1. Acquaint with the Test Format
Understanding the structural components of the test can alleviate stress and anxiety and improve performance. Prospects need to evaluate sample tests and past papers to get an idea of what to anticipate.
2. Register in a Course
Online language courses focused on German can provide structured learning and targeted preparation for the test. Many institutions offer specific programs created to assist prospects get ready for the Goethe tests.
3. Practice Regularly
Consistent practice in each language ability area-- reading, writing, listening, and speaking-- will develop confidence and fluency. Language exchange platforms can facilitate speaking practice with native speakers.
4. Usage Language Apps
Leverage innovation by using language discovering apps that focus on German vocabulary, grammar, and pronunciation. Apps like Duolingo, Babbel, and Memrise can be useful.
5. Sign Up With Study Groups
Taking part in study hall, whether online or personally, can inspire candidates to learn through cooperation, sharing resources, and refining language skills.
6. Take Mock Tests
Mimicing the exam environment through mock tests can help prospects handle their time efficiently and get ready for the test's pressure conditions.
